Prime Minister Robert Abela said on Tuesday that bars and clubs, that were due to open next Monday, will once again have their closure extended in a bid to stop the spread of Covid-19, aid packages will be announced to help bar owners.
He went on to say that new measures that will be mostly aimed around the Carnival weekend period will also be announced soon. The Prime Minister did not reveal any details, but did say that they would not involve a total lockdown, a curfew on open establishments or the closing of schools.
These measures, Abela said, would be in force during February and start to be relaxed during March.
